Anikulapo: Rise of the Spectre is an incredible tv mini series that well surpasses the first movie (Anikulapo). It's a set of cinematic master piece. The craft is expertly made, and it shows in every shot. The first movie should have been a tv series. The star of this series is Owodo Ogunde. His character was brutal, and cynical; a genuinely terrifying Balogun that wanted more power and political control in the Oyo empire. The last time I rated a Kunle Afolayan movie/series this high was October 1. He has improved on his craft. The only knock on this tv series is that we didn't get enough of the back story of Balogun conquest.
The decision to extend the series appears misguided, resulting in a poorly constructed narrative lacking coherence. The sluggish pace intensifies viewer frustration, turning the experience into a tedious ordeal. It seems as though the writer prioritized meeting deadlines over crafting a compelling storyline.
The unnecessary expansion of the plot contributes to the film's downfall, leaving audiences yearning for the simplicity of the original. The involvement of seasoned movie veterans appears more about financial gain than artistic commitment, with their talents seemingly underutilized in this lackluster sequel.
The poorly crafted fight scenes fail to showcase the strength or scale of the soldiers, reducing a whole army to merely six characters. Surprisingly, individuals on Instagram with less fame have managed to create superior fighting sequences. Additionally, the tribal marks in the makeup appear inconsistent, with some parts seemingly washing off.
In the end, the film squanders a significant opportunity, tarnishing the legacy of its predecessor. The decline in quality is disheartening, especially considering the potential for a captivating follow-up. A more thoughtful storytelling approach and genuine passion for the project could have salvaged what has become a disappointing cinematic endeavor.
